&#060;p&#062;&#060;b&#062;What happened in 2016&#060;/b&#062;&#060;/p&#062;
&#060;ol&#062;
&#060;li&#062;Found YLF!  I discovered my first fashion blog in fall of 2015 via a newspaper I almost never read; true serendipity.From there I discovered a bunch of other fashion blogs, finding my way to YLF early&#038;nbsp;in 2016. &#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;Did a lot of&#038;nbsp;experimentation with styles, silhouettes, colors, retailers, outfits after&#038;nbsp;I unexpectedly but happily retired from my corporate/tech career. Got such&#038;nbsp;tremendous and helpful feedback from Angie and the YLF community. &#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;Completely revamped my&#038;nbsp;shopping behaviors from random magpie to a pre-defined list with an&#038;nbsp;occasional random discovery and a very occasional retail research trip.. I made a few mistakes over the past year, but&#038;nbsp;am making fewer now, and if I do I figure it out pretty quickly&#038;nbsp;and return the items. &#038;nbsp;&#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;Kept a detailed log of&#038;nbsp;purchases starting in January 2016 and daily outfits (except some at-home&#038;nbsp;looks) starting in June. I’m still&#060;br /&#062;
     doing this. &#038;nbsp;This has given me a lot&#038;nbsp;of great information to work with as I continue on my style journey..  &#060;/li&#062;
&#060;/ol&#062;
&#060;p&#062;&#038;nbsp;&#060;b&#062;Wardrobe Goals for&#060;br /&#062;
2017&#060;/b&#062;&#060;/p&#062;
&#060;ol&#062;
&#060;li&#062;Build up my spring&#038;nbsp;wardrobe a bit, and to a lesser extent summer. I’m feeling a lot more&#038;nbsp;knowledgeable and confident about this than I was last year.  &#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;Buy fewer items than last&#038;nbsp;year, make each piece count, and minimize the “just ok” items (other than&#038;nbsp;true basics) . This does not necessarily mean buy more “statement” pieces,&#038;nbsp;just be pickier about each purchase. &#038;nbsp;I’ve seen this goal in a lot of other&#060;br /&#062;
     fabbers’ lists. &#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;Spend more time building&#038;nbsp;outfits and repeating them.&#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;I’ve improved&#038;nbsp;dramatically at assessing fit when I try things on, but I still bring&#038;nbsp;home items that I later decide to return for reasons other than fit. Need&#038;nbsp;to keep working at that. Online shopping is totally different since you don’t&#038;nbsp;know what it will be like until you see it.&#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;I still have a bunch of&#038;nbsp;items that I have worn zero or one time. More possibilities for culling&#038;nbsp;itmes I no longer want&#060;/li&#062;
&#060;ul&#062;
 &#060;/ul&#062;
&#060;/ol&#062;
&#060;p&#062;&#038;nbsp;&#060;b&#062;Style Direction for 2017 (mostly about spring/summer)&#060;/b&#062;&#060;/p&#062;
&#060;ol&#062;
&#060;/ol&#062;
&#060;br /&#062;Fit is my #1 goal. Regardless of what&#038;nbsp;styles I wear, I want them to fit WELL. This could mean a looser fit or a&#038;nbsp;tighter fit, depending on what’s appropriate to the garment. It’s ok if&#038;nbsp;alterations are needed to get there, in fact I need to alter probably 1/4 of what i get and I’m ok with that.
&#060;ol&#062;
&#060;li&#062;After a year of experimentation my&#038;nbsp;style persona has come back home (actually it never really moved out…J) I’m still happiest as a modern&#038;nbsp;classic, sporty natural, and a little bit boho and/or preppy. These fit my&#038;nbsp;body type, personality, lifestyle, climate, area of living, and truly feel&#038;nbsp;like “me”.  However I do like having&#038;nbsp;a smattering of trends in my wardrobe. Right now I’m loving the embroidery&#060;br /&#062;
     trend, a small bell sleeve, floral patterns, and blush. Also liking this&#060;br /&#062;
     year’s pantone “greenery” color but don’t have any of it yet. A bit of maximal from time to time but no kitchen sink.&#038;nbsp;&#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;Add more “pretty”. I don’t care for traditionally&#038;nbsp;pretty details like ruffles and bows, but I do like lace, soft flowy&#038;nbsp;fabrics (like silk), and pretty colors and prints. &#038;nbsp;&#038;nbsp;&#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;Add more “polish” to my mostly casual&#038;nbsp;wardrobe, at least some of the time.This is the one that’s the most difficult for me, it seems so&#060;br /&#062;
     tricky to figure out what this means..&#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;As much as I love traditional blue&#038;nbsp;jeans, I want to wear more outfits that do NOT include blue jeans. Dresses,&#038;nbsp;skirts, non-jean pants or jeans in colors other than blue. &#038;nbsp; For dresses/skirts I need to get some different footwear to make this happen.&#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;I still need a solid black&#038;nbsp;outfit collection for my 20 or so music performances per year, and am&#038;nbsp;looking for a few new pieces, but otherwise I don’t like an all-black&#038;nbsp;outfit as much as I used to, Instead I want black to be a supporting act or mixed ith other colors. &#038;nbsp;I do still love the black top/denim jean bottom/black footwear look.&#038;nbsp;&#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;Last but certainly not&#038;nbsp;least, I need a serious refresh of footwear for spring.  I want what I buy to “elevate” my&#038;nbsp;outfits beyond super casual. I’m thinking fashion sneakers in black and/or&#038;nbsp;blush for casual wear, light colored booties, flat pretty shoes in grey&#060;br /&#062;
     and/or red. Also for summer I need to consider new sandals in light&#038;nbsp;neutrals.&#038;nbsp;&#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;Silhouette and Shape: mostly classic:some structured and tailored, and some softer and more feminine. Shapes&#038;nbsp;that are traditionally JFE for my petite, short-waisted, curvy body. Most&#038;nbsp;trendy silhouettes (like cropped flares or asymmetrical tunics) do not feel like me or look JFE to my eye and I’ve made&#038;nbsp;peace with that, but I will continue to try new things and never say&#038;nbsp;never.&#038;nbsp;&#060;/li&#062;
&#060;li&#062;Colors/Patterns: mostly neutrals, but&#038;nbsp;add a bit more color and pattern/print. For spring I’m liking a cooler and lighter palate of blush, light blue, light grey. tomato red….plus&#038;nbsp;black/white/navy. Solids, stripes, floral prints, a touch of geometric prints.&#038;nbsp;My skin and hair coloring allow me to wear warm and cool colors equally&#060;br /&#062;
     well and I won’t get rid of the warmer items I have; I just want a change.&#060;/li&#062;
